海运航道热力图怎么画的
-
海运航道热力图是一种用于展示海洋航线繁忙程度、船舶密度等信息的数据可视化方式。通过热力图,我们可以直观地看到航线的密集程度,从而帮助船舶航行规划、港口资源优化等方面的决策。下面是制作海运航道热力图的步骤:
-
获取数据:
- 首先需要收集相关的海洋运输数据,包括船舶航行轨迹、航线使用频率、船舶数量等信息。这些数据可以从船舶航行记录、船舶轨迹数据、航线规划等方面获取。
-
数据预处理:
- 对收集到的数据进行清洗和整理,包括去除重复数据、处理缺失值、统一数据格式等。确保数据的准确性和完整性。
-
选择可视化工具:
- 选择适合绘制热力图的数据可视化工具,常用的工具包括Python中的Matplotlib、Seaborn库、R语言中的ggplot2等。这些工具提供了丰富的功能用于数据可视化。
-
绘制热力图:
- 利用选择的数据可视化工具,根据数据的经纬度信息绘制海运航道的热力图。可以根据航线使用频率或船舶密度等指标,通过颜色深浅或颜色的渐变来展示不同区域的繁忙程度。
-
添加交互功能(可选):
- 如果需要进一步分析数据或提供交互式功能,可以考虑为热力图添加交互功能。例如,在热力图上添加标记、信息框等,使用户可以更好地了解数据。
-
优化与分享:
- 最后对绘制出的热力图进行优化,包括调整颜色搭配、添加图例说明等,以提高图表的可读性。可以将制作好的热力图保存为图片或交互式网页,方便与他人分享或嵌入到报告中。
通过以上步骤,您可以绘制出具有信息丰富、直观清晰的海运航道热力图,帮助您更好地了解海洋运输情况并进行相关决策分析。
1年前 -
-
海运航道热力图是一种直观展示海洋运输热点区域的数据可视化图表,通过颜色的深浅和区域的大小来反映不同区域的海洋运输密度。下面我将为你介绍如何绘制海运航道热力图的方法。
1. 数据准备
首先,你需要收集有关海洋运输数据的相关信息,包括航线、航行频率、货运量等数据。这些数据可以来自于海事机构、航运公司或相关研究机构。确保数据的准确性和完整性。
2. 数据处理
将收集到的海洋运输数据进行整理和清洗,以便后续的可视化处理。通常可以使用数据处理工具如Excel、Python或R进行数据清洗和整理。
3. 地图选择
选择合适的地图作为可视化的背景。在绘制海运航道热力图时,通常会选择世界地图或特定海域的地图作为背景,以帮助观众更好地理解数据。
4. 数据可视化
a. 地图数据叠加
将整理好的海洋运输数据叠加在所选的地图上,可以使用地理信息系统(GIS)工具或数据可视化工具如Tableau、QGIS等来实现数据的地图叠加。
b. 热力图绘制
利用数据可视化工具,根据海运数据的密度,采用颜色渐变的方式来展示不同区域的海洋运输强度。通常,密度高的区域会使用深色表示,密度低的区域会使用浅色表示,以此来展示海洋运输热点区域。
5. 数据呈现
最后,根据绘制的海运航道热力图,添加图例、标签等元素,以增强信息传达的效果,使观众更容易理解图表所传达的海洋运输数据信息。
通过以上步骤,你可以绘制出直观展示海洋运输数据热点区域的海运航道热力图。记得在制作过程中注重数据的准确性和图表的清晰易懂性,以便更好地传达数据信息。祝你绘图顺利!
1年前 -
介绍海运航道热力图
海运航道热力图是一种数据可视化的方式,用于展示不同海洋航道上的运输强度或流量分布。通过颜色的深浅来表示不同区域的运输量大小,让用户直观地了解海洋航道的运输热度分布情况。
制作海运航道热力图的步骤
下面是一般制作海运航道热力图的步骤,具体方法可能会因应不同软件或工具的不同而有所变化。
1. 数据收集
首先需要收集包含海洋航道运输信息的数据,通常这些数据会包括不同航线或航道上的货物运输量、船舶数量等信息。
2. 数据准备
根据收集到的数据,将其整理成适合制作热力图的格式,通常是一个表格,其中包含经度、纬度和对应的运输量或其他指标数据。
3. 选择合适的工具
选择适合制作热力图的数据可视化工具,比如Tableau、Python中的matplotlib库、R语言中的ggplot2等。
4. 绘制热力图
根据选定的工具,使用相应的绘图函数或工具来绘制海运航道热力图。以下是一个基于Python的Matplotlib库的示例:
import pandas as pd import matplotlib.pyplot as plt import seaborn as sns # 读取数据 data = pd.read_csv('shipping_data.csv') # 绘制热力图 sns.kdeplot(data.Longitude, data.Latitude, cmap='Reds', shade=True) plt.title('Shipping Heatmap') plt.show()5. 调整可视化效果
根据需要,可以调整热力图的颜色、密度等效果,使其更加直观和易于理解。
6. 添加额外信息
可以根据实际需求,在热力图上添加海港、航线、航道等信息,以帮助用户更好地理解数据。
注意事项
- 数据质量:确保收集的数据准确可靠,避免因数据质量问题导致可视化结果失真。
- 可视化清晰:保持热力图的清晰度,避免信息重叠或混淆。
- 风格搭配:根据需求和受众选择合适的配色方案和样式,使热力图更具吸引力。
通过以上步骤,你可以制作出具有实际运输数据分布的海运航道热力图,并从中获取有价值的洞察和信息。
1年前